Here’s the facts about the role:


As a customer experience advisor, you will be the first point of contact for customers, mainly handling phone calls. The team are also responsible for answering emails, and occasionally dealing with enquiries from our website or social media. You’ll provide a friendly, efficient and helpful first-class customer service to our customers, aiming to provide a ‘right first time’ service, working closely with your colleagues and other teams across the business to handle enquiries at first point of contact where possible. We’ll train you up in a specialist area, with a strong foundation knowledge of various aspects of housing management and repairs, which you’ll share this with your colleagues in a true ‘team player’ style. You’ll also learn how to meet the needs of our vulnerable customers and highlight any support requirements to the relevant teams.

Your communication skills will be your forte, both talking and writing. You’ll have a genuine passion for helping people, with the ability to calm down difficult situations whilst always remaining professional. Due to the fast-paced environment, you’ll need to have excellent time management and prioritising skills and enjoy being busy. You should have experience in a customer focused role, preferably within a call centre environment.
